- Recorded at Avery Fisher Hall, New York, N.Y., and telecast live by WNET as part of its series Live from Lincoln Center, on Oct. 14, 1990.
- Source (note)
- Lincoln Center for the Performing Arts;
- Contents
- Tape 1. Introduction (Martin Bookspan and Hugh Downs) ; Sonata for 2 cellos in G / Barriere ; Sonata for cello and piano in G minor, op. 19 / Rachmaninoff -- Tape 2. Intermission (Downs interviews Yo-Yo Ma, Carter Brey, Jeffrey Kahane, and David Zinman about the program) ; Scherzo from string octet in E flat, op. 20 / Mendelssohn ; Elegy for cello and orchestra, op. 24 / Fauré ; Variations on a rococo theme for cello and orchestra, op. 33 / Tchaikovsky ; Thunderer march / Sousa, arr. for 4 cellos by Douglas B. Moore.
